Evidence pack
Measurements, claims and gaps stay separate.
Tier CModelled snowfall water equivalent — East Greenland catalogue location928 mm SWE median · 852–1,095 mm interquartile range
- Site
- East Greenland catalogue location ERA5-Land grid cell · 65.7000, -37.1000 · 15.2 km from East Greenland catalogue location reference point
- Period
- Calendar years 1991–2020
- Completeness
- 360 monthly means; all 30 calendar years contain 12 values.
- Method
- ERA5-Land monthly mean daily snowfall accumulation was multiplied by calendar days and 1,000, then summed by calendar year.
- Limitation
- This reference area supports evidence discovery and comparison. It is not an operating-area or tenure boundary. This unadjusted 0.1° reanalysis grid cell is not an observation, snow depth, or terrain-wide total. Grid elevation and wind redistribution can cause substantial local bias.
- ERA5-Land monthly averaged data from 1950 to presentCopernicus Climate Change Service · accessed 2026-08-26

Monthly evidence
Each cell keeps its measurement type and unit. Reanalysis water equivalent is not snow depth. Text-only cells preserve a representative data gap.
| Jan | Feb | Mar | Apr | May | Jun | Jul | Aug | Sep | Oct | Nov | Dec |
|---|---|---|---|---|---|---|---|---|---|---|---|
| 140.9 mm SWE | 132.3 mm SWE | 109.1 mm SWE | 86.3 mm SWE | 50 mm SWE | 1.9 mm SWE | 0 mm SWE | 0.2 mm SWE | 33.3 mm SWE | 60 mm SWE | 120.7 mm SWE | 131.3 mm SWE |
